				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>For Savvy Tuesday this week, I took a question from imyjimmy on my Tumblr. He wanted to know:</p>
<blockquote><p>What is the common denominator of successful social media entrepreneurs? How many are actually &#8220;wantrepreneurs&#8221;? How can you tell?</p></blockquote>
<p>Understanding a professional&#8217;s level of expertise in any industry is important when hiring or taking advice from someone for your business. Tune in to hear my thoughts on this.</p>
<h3>Watch How to Know You&#8217;re Working With the Real Deal:</h3>
<p><center><iframe src="http://www.youtube.com/embed/pFkJgx0uPBQ" height="315" width="560" allowfullscreen="" frameborder="0"></iframe></center>When I got my start in this industry it was because I was a &#8221;<a href="http://savvysexysocial.com/category/this-is-savvy/entreprenewbies/">wantrepreneur</a>&#8221; looking for opportunities to show off what I could do to help build my portfolio and reputation. I gave my services away as much as I could to make that happen. In the right situations, that relationship works. A business is not in a position to consider social media marketing but a passionate individual is familiar with the industry and wants to help, so they work together and it&#8217;s a beautiful thing. But other businesses do need to handle their digital presence in a particular way so they hire a very specific person with the right experience. So it&#8217;s not necessarily a bad thing to be called a &#8220;wantrepreneur&#8221; or want-anything. As long as that person proves they&#8217;re own the path to greater things soon, fast and with a purpose.</p>
<p>That said, just like the business I mentioned earlier you may not be in a position to hire someone who just needs a chance to shine. And that&#8217;s perfectly acceptable because you need to put your business&#8217; needs first and find what best fits that.</p>
<p>Before you even find out what that person looks like, you need to prepare yourself with some information of your own. Who is your customer? What are they looking for from you? What is your business plan? What is THE call to action that makes you a successful business? What are the goals that you&#8217;re looking to have accomplished by hiring someone to help you?</p>
<p>Arming yourself with that information is going to help you narrow down your search of the best fitting consultant to help you. You now have the questions you need to ask about their past experiences, how they&#8217;ve helped similar businesses or campaigns and why they would be the best for your project. <a href="http://savvysexysocial.com/2013/04/04/adding-portfolio-items-to-your-linkedin-profile-video/">Portfolios</a> are a beautiful thing that a consultant should be using to win you over!</p>
<p>Maybe you&#8217;ve not reached the point of being able to hire someone to consult with you but are reading content online with blogs and news sites to help you get the ball rolling of understanding what you&#8217;re looking for and implement on your own. Even evaluating those sources in this situation is a similar tactic. Read as much as you can and really educate yourself so you can take action with the advice you&#8217;re reading and find what works. The more often you&#8217;re getting the same answers and seeing results from a particular strategy the more you can build trust with that resource to continue to learn from them. Like I said about portfolio items, even bloggers&#8217; works speak for itself. Don&#8217;t tell yourself you don&#8217;t know enough about the industry to judge a specialist. Common sense is the first step.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://michaelport.com"><img class="size-full wp-image-8503 alignright" alt="miacheal-port" src="http://savvysexysocial.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/05/miacheal-port.jpg" width="262" height="217" /></a>Michael Port is a professional speaker, entrepreneur and best selling author of one of my favorite business books, <a href="http://savvysexysocial.com/2011/10/11/10-things-i-learned-from-book-yourself-solid-michael-port/">Book Yourself Solid</a>. He is also preparing to present at an <a href="http://www.creativelive.com/courses/book-yourself-solid-michael-port ">upcoming CreativeLIVE session</a> about the essentials of the book&#8217;s method. If you&#8217;re not familiar with CreativeLIVE I highly suggest you check out Michael&#8217;s session and check it out. They are an online education platform dedicated to providing free interactive business and photography courses and they&#8217;ve had some amazing instructors. Michael Port is no short of a perfect fit.</p>
<p>I caught up with Michael this week to discuss his thoughts on using social media for business networking:</p>
<p><strong>Amy: What is your short definition of marketing?</strong></p>
<p><strong>Michael:</strong> To me marketing isn&#8217;t about communication it&#8217;s about relevancy. Anyone can communicate but if what you&#8217;re sharing isn&#8217;t relevant to the people you want to serve, they won&#8217;t pay attention. In fact, I&#8217;d like to take the word &#8220;marketing&#8221; out of the dictionary and replace it with the word &#8220;relevance&#8221;.</p>
<p><strong>Amy: The Book Yourself Solid System isn’t all about networking, but it does play a big part. What’s the best strategy for building a quality network online? How do you use it without abusing it?</strong></p>
<p><strong>Michael:</strong> Lots of people will spend hours upon hours on LinkedIn and Twitter looking to befriend industry leaders. That’s great, but it’s not a great use of your time. The key to any network, whether you build the majority of it online or not, is its quality. Ask yourself: Who is essential to the success of my business? Then build from there.</p>
<p>What most entrepreneurs forget is that it’s important to avoid overextending yourself. Business relationships, like any other type of relationship, are built on communication and collaboration. If you don’t have time to help others, then they won’t be willing to help, leaving that relationship void. The best way to use social in this respect is to show others that you care. Comment on their published articles, respond to questions on Twitter and FB, be active in LinkedIn groups related to your industry and just be visible. If you interact with communities instead of simply broadcasting information about yourself, you will make the friends you need to online.</p>
<p><strong>Amy: You deal with small businesses and entrepreneurs. How much time a day do you spend engaging with your community online? What do you think is too much or too little?</strong></p>
<p><strong>Michael:</strong> It really varies day to day for me. What you shouldn’t do is spend hours on the web everyday. Small business owners are forced to wear many hats. They don’t have time to interact all day. If you are smart about a content marketing strategy as well as social engagement, as little as 10 minutes a day will work just fine. If you are writing a lot of blog posts, or in your case, Amy, creating video blog posts, then more time is required.</p>
<p><strong>Amy: In your book, you talk about the Red Velvet Rope Policy which is one of my favorite takeaways. Can you explain a little bit about what that is and why it&#8217;s important to stick with it?</strong></p>
<p><strong>Michael:</strong> The Red Velvet Rope Policy is all about seeking out the right clients. This can sound odd to some — I mean why wouldn&#8217;t you just take them all?! Well, because there is such thing as a “dud” client. When I started my business I would work with anyone, but then I started thinking “how great would it be to only work with clients that are ideal for my business?” This idea became possible when I started to define who I wanted to work with, and began to create an environment that attracted those types of clients and kept them coming back. Anyone can install these principles. If you have a small business and need clients badly, If you can’t only then try to stick to mid-ranged clients and the “A-listers” and you will be that much happier about your business. Sticking with this model ensures that this feeling will endure. I’ll talk about the Red Velvet Rope Policy in detail during <a href="http://www.creativelive.com/courses/book-yourself-solid-michael-port ">my free creativeLIVE course on Monday</a>.</p>
<p><strong>Amy: Can you find those “VIP” customers through social media?</strong></p>
<p><strong>Michael:</strong> Absolutely. Let’s be very clear, your ideal customer is out there surfing the web. There are millions upon millions out their on tablets, computers and smartphones — the key is making yourself visible to them.</p>
<p><strong>Amy: What can we expect to take away from your <a href="http://www.creativelive.com/courses/book-yourself-solid-michael-port ">free CreativeLIVE course</a> this Monday?</strong></p>
<p><strong>Michael:</strong> I’m really excited for this course. It’s going to be the most action-packed, free live course ever. We are going to cover all the essentials of the Book Yourself Solid method, but some of the highlights will be learning how to find ideal clients that energize and inspire you, how to understand your clients&#8217; needs, and how to master the 4-part simple sales formula to book the business almost every time.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Sometimes it&#8217;s some of the coolest features of a social platform that aren&#8217;t totally obvious but add a nice touch to your content marketing plan. One that I really like is the question/answer section on Tumblr. But where is it?</p>
<p>Today for Social Thursday, I ecplain the very simple but important details to jazz up a text post on Tumblr to allow answers from your audience and add a sense of community around your question.</p>
<h2>Watch How to Ask a Question on Tumblr:</h2>
<p><center><iframe src="http://www.youtube.com/embed/5zzK-SrEF3c" height="315" width="560" allowfullscreen="" frameborder="0"></iframe></center>Steps:</p>
<ol>
<li><span style="line-height: 13px;">Start with a text post on Tumblr.</span></li>
<li>In the header section, pose your question and be sure to add a question mark at the end.</li>
<li>Once you&#8217;ve done this, a checkbox will appear at the bottom of all the fields asking if you would like to allow answers from your audience to this question.</li>
<li>Check the box.</li>
<li>Now when you&#8217;re text post is published there will be a box for your followers to provide their answer!</li>
</ol>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Instagram took a cue from its boss Facebook and upgraded their app to integrate tagging of photos. This is a huge deal for brands because any account on the network can tag any other account (granted its public) in a picture.</p>
<p>Here&#8217;s what you need to know about tagging on Instagram and how to take advantage to engage your audience.</p>
<h2>Watch New Tagging Feature On Instagram:</h2>
<p><center><iframe src="http://www.youtube.com/embed/JFYPy7o_FpA" height="315" width="560" allowfullscreen="" frameborder="0"></iframe></center>First you need to know that when a photo is tagged on Instagram, there is an indicator at the bottom left of the photo. It looks like this:<br />
<a href="http://savvysexysocial.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/05/20130509-081751.jpg"><img class="alignnone " alt="20130509-081751.jpg" src="http://savvysexysocial.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/05/20130509-081751.jpg" width="384" height="576" /></a></p>
<p>When you click that button the people tagged and their usernames will pop up so you can click on those to visit their profiles:<br />
<a href="http://savvysexysocial.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/05/20130509-081818.jpg"><img class="alignnone " alt="20130509-081818.jpg" src="http://savvysexysocial.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/05/20130509-081818.jpg" width="384" height="576" /></a></p>
<p>If your brand name is being tagged in Instagram photos, this is a great opportunity for exposure to your followers networks.</p>
<h3>Some tips to help you get the tag love going for your brand:</h3>
<p><strong>Ask you customers if you can Instagram a photo of them and tag their account. </strong>If they&#8217;re on the network, they will appreciate the idea that your brand is going to give them a direct credit on the brand account and feel a deeper connection with you.</p>
<p><strong>Ask your audience to tag you in their Instagram photos. </strong>Not only is this another way for you to see what your customers are saying about you but the photo will show up in your new tagged photos section of your profile and once you&#8217;ve approved it (or you can allow it to be automatic if you&#8217;re super trusting) it will show up and they will be featured on their account. You could even take it a step further and start Instagramming photos from people who are tagging you and really show them some love to your audience.</p>
<p><strong>Tagging approval is up to you. </strong>As I mentioned, you have the option of setting your tagged photos tab on your profile to update automatically or only upon approval. So take this into consideration by visiting the settings on that tab to set to your preferred option. It looks like this:</p>
<p><img class="wp-image-8469 alignnone" alt="20130509-082600.jpg" src="http://savvysexysocial.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/05/20130509-082600.jpg" width="384" height="576" /></p>
<p><strong>Engage any tagging activity you get.</strong> Whenever tagging activity happens, this is an open invitation to engage your audience. So when someone tags you, like the photo. Share it. Follow them even. Anything you do to go above and beyond will be duly noted by your brand advocates. And make sure <a href="http://savvysexysocial.com/2012/11/27/install-the-instagram-badge/">you&#8217;ve added the official badge to your website</a> so more of your customers can find you and follow.</p>
<p><strong>Make sure you&#8217;re tagging with partners. </strong>If you&#8217;re working with another company or person who complements your work, make sure to sure the love with them. Cross-promote each other by tagging photos of the other partner while at work on something. When your business friends do better, you do better. Especially if you helped.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Hiring a designer is an important step for your business when aligning your branding with your vision. But most businesses just don&#8217;t have the budget to make it happen and will put off other important elements of launching their business just because they don&#8217;t have a logo.</p>
<p>If there is anything I&#8217;ve learned as a business owner, it&#8217;s that I can teach myself how to do quite a bit with the lovely Internet. So for today&#8217;s Sexy Wednesday, we&#8217;re going to discuss my favorite options for coming up with design when you don&#8217;t have a penny to spare.</p>
<h2>Watch: Cheap Design Options When There Is No Budget:</h2>
<p><center><iframe src="http://www.youtube.com/embed/3m0pLYrWnKE" height="315" width="560" allowfullscreen="" frameborder="0"></iframe></center><br />
<strong>Themeforest</strong></p>
<p>In the case of building a website, I usually recommend <a href="http://wordpress.org/">WordPress.org</a> which is a self hosted platform. Meaning you&#8217;ll need to coordinate hosting with someone like GoDaddy, Blue Host or my favorite host for all my sites: <a href="http://www.site5.com/in.php?id=92878">Site 5</a> (affiliate). Once you have your site up and running, you&#8217;re going to need a layout. I recommend you check out <a href="http://themeforest.net">Themeforest.net</a> for the WordPress-friendly themes. They are much more affordable than paying a designer and the quality from those creators is getting better all the time. You will surely find something that fits your needs and not feel bad about how much it cost you either.\</p>
<p><strong>Fiverr</strong></p>
<p>I don&#8217;t recommend you go cheap on your logo, but I&#8217;m still gonna help you out if you have to. You can usually get a designer to make you a fairly simple logo for around $300. Since this is something you stamp on everything&#8230; websites, social networks, letterhead, etc, you should probably let a pro handle it. But when you need cheap, you gotta have it. Head to <a href="http://fiverr.com">Fiverr.com</a> and pay $5 for a logo. You might have to try a couple times to get what you want, but that&#8217;s still way cheaper than an average designer&#8217;s cost. And you can always save up and redesign the logo when you have the budget.</p>
<p><strong>Gimp</strong></p>
<p>If you want to take design into your own hands so you can make your own logos and images, you can always learn how to use Photoshop. But if you don&#8217;t want to pay for it, then I suggest you download <a href="http://www.gimp.org/">Gimp</a>: a free version of Photoshop for more robust design tools. You can find tons of tutorials online to help you learn how to use tools like this and you just might find yourself to be a badass ghetto designer&#8230; or at least that&#8217;s what I like to call myself.</p>
<p><strong>Lynda</strong></p>
<p>If you want the pros to teach you how to design, you can sign up for <a href="http://lynda.com">Lynda</a> classes online. That site is like going to design school without all the other elements of school and WAY cheaper. You can get a 7 day trial just to dabble in some things and then decide which level per month you want to subscribe to after (both under $50).</p>
<p><strong>YouTube Tutorials</strong></p>
<p>Do not underestimate the power of <a href="http://www.youtube.com/results?search_query=how+to+design+a+logo&amp;oq=how+to+design+a+logo&amp;gs_l=youtube.3..0l10.5478.6036.0.6229.7.5.0.2.2.0.154.609.1j4.5.0...0.0...1ac.1.11.youtube.GlHhCE16wC8">YouTube</a> and how much you can learn (from people like me!) how to do things. Like I said about Gimp, don&#8217;t be overwhelmed by it. Just search for the tutorial videos first and see if it&#8217;s something you think you can handle. Or maybe your daughter/nephew/grandson-dubbed intern can learn and help with. There is too much information out there for you to chalk up a project to not knowing where to start. Just search and watch!</p>
<p><strong>Tap Into Your Network</strong></p>
<p>There is likely someone that you know or someone you know knows that can help you with some design for cheap or trade. But remember, you&#8217;re not doing them a favor by &#8220;helping their portfolio&#8221;. They can do that with anyone they want. Try offering more than the same amount of value you&#8217;re asking for so it is an equal trade and they feel like it&#8217;s not just a favor they&#8217;re being talked into. Expertise and knowledge is worth a lot. Don&#8217;t take advantage of it.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>It&#8217;s very important in this day of technology and social media to know what the results of Google or any other search engine are for your name.</p>
<p>People be stalkin&#8217;.</p>
<p>Jessica had the same questions. Specifically because there are a lot of other ladies that have her same name, including someone in her own family. <a href="http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=XBGs-XBc1rY">She&#8217;s concerned</a> of what potential clients will find with a Google background check to confuse them that may lead them away from her business. So I answered her question in today&#8217;s Savvy Tuesday to give everyone some ideas of how you can help yourself and your SEO results.</p>
<h2>Watch Prepare To Be Googled:</h2>
<p><center><iframe src="http://www.youtube.com/embed/p7JoFz07qls" height="315" width="560" allowfullscreen="" frameborder="0"></iframe></center>&nbsp;</p>
<p><strong>Google everything about yourself</strong></p>
<p>Most people who come across more than one person when they search for your name will often add any other details they know about you like the city you&#8217;re in and/or your industry. Don&#8217;t just track what your page results are for just your name, search your name and other public details about yourself.</p>
<p><strong>Always go incognito</strong></p>
<p>It&#8217;s extremely difficult to get organic search results anymore, especially with Google. Because even search engines are tailoring the best content for you based on what it knows with your other connected platforms and social networks. Google actually has an &#8220;Incognito Mode&#8221; so you can search without any of your personal details being factored in (tutorial in the video). Always use this when you&#8217;re trying to learn the real results for your name and business for someone who isn&#8217;t already connected to you in some way.</p>
<p><strong>Stop depending on social networks to be your website</strong></p>
<p>Social networks have the luxury of showing up very high in search which is nice to help get your brand name a few listings on the front page of Google, but your own webpage ABSOLUTELY MUST  be one of them. You never know when the one social network you love will crash and burn one day, which is why it&#8217;s always important to get social users to convert to your website. So if you don&#8217;t have a website for your business, there are a lot of problems with that. When you have a URL that is your name or your business name, that gives you a much greater chance of dominating the search results to attract attention to a professional source to learn more about you. If you don&#8217;t have a website, it&#8217;s hard to take your business seriously at all so get on that!</p>
<p><strong>Buy your personal named URL</strong></p>
<p>I own AmySchmittauer.com because that&#8217;s going to be a big helper in the SEO game. Even though I don&#8217;t have a site just for AmySchmittauer.com it helps because it is currently set to send people to SavvySexySocial.com. So if my blog doesn&#8217;t show up when they&#8217;re searching for my name, that URL might help them get to the right place. I also have an &#8220;About Amy Schmittauer page of this website that helps with those search results as well. Anytime you can factor your name into your website (which you have unlimited power over) that&#8217;s going to help. Owning your personal URL will certianly help that as well.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Foursquare has recently <a href="http://www.entrepreneur.com/article/226487">updated their brand pages</a> for web with a little bit different design, so today I thought it would be good to discuss these changes and why you should be using this location-based network. Even if you don&#8217;t have a property to check into.</p>
<h2>Watch Foursquare Brand Pages for Web Update:</h2>
<p><center><iframe src="http://www.youtube.com/embed/1gONuYYbYlg" height="315" width="560" allowfullscreen="" frameborder="0"></iframe></center><br />
First thing&#8217;s first. Surprise! Foursquare web brand pages are asking you to upload a banner! This is nothing new as most social networks have started to switch over to the cover photo layout which allows you to brand the page and make it feel a little more like your own.</p>
<p>Also, if you do have a brand page that people are able to check into, you will see the photos they have taken there very prominently places. This is a big reason, in addition to tips and other forms of review on Foursquare, that a business should track the activity on their brand page so nothing unfavorable stays where everyone can see for too long before you address it. foursquare.com</p>
<p>The dashboard for brand pages also gives some analytics to looking further into engagement activity. This may look different depending on if you&#8217;re a brand page with or without checkin availability. (<a href="https://foursquare.com/savvysexysocial">Savvy Sexy Social</a> is a brand page you can only &#8220;like&#8221; but not check into.) But you&#8217;ll be able to see any activity from users with the information on your page and how many people are subscribing or liking it.</p>
<p>Tips. Checkins. Lists. Even if only some of those are available on your page for people to do, doesn&#8217;t mean you can&#8217;t further take advantage by doing each of them on behalf of the brand. For instance, Savvy Sexy Social has made a tip about my favorite coffee shop that I go to for most meeting in Downtown Columbus. Here&#8217;s what it says:</p>
<p><a href="https://foursquare.com/cafebrioso"><img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-8438" alt="Café Brioso - Downtown Columbus - Foursquare" src="http://savvysexysocial.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/05/Café-Brioso-Downtown-Columbus-Columbus-OH.png" width="578" height="101" /></a></p>
<p>When people check in to Cafe Brioso now, they may or may not see that tip. Sometimes tips will pop up after you check in and make it really easy to get my brand in front of them. Other times, you might just see the tip when you&#8217;re looking at the reviews for a good place to go. Regardless, I&#8217;ve got my name in front of people who are like-minded to be heading to this coffee shop and who may want to learn more about me after they&#8217;ve read my review.</p>
<p>You can also create lists. Make a resource of the best places to work away from home or out of the office in your own on behalf of your brand. This is a great option for making people want to subscribe to your brand because they may want to save that list and refer to it in the future.</p>
